This documentation contains simple code examples that briefly show how to use various parts
of the device. These code examples assume that the part-specific header file is included
before compilation. Be aware that not all C compiler vendors include bit definitions in the
header files, and interrupt handling in C is compiler dependent. Please confirm with the C
compiler documentation for more details.
For I/O registers located in the extended I/O map, IN, OUT, SBIS, SBIC, CBI, and SBI instruc-
tions must be replaced with instructions that allow access to extended I/O, typically LDS and
STS combined with SBRS, SBRC, SBR, and CBR.
